Join the logistics sector as a Logistics Specialist, focusing on managing domestic and cross-border shipments. Ensure compliance with USMCA regulations while effectively resolving compliance issues.
With at least four years of logistics experience, you will be responsible for overseeing multiple shipments and ensuring accurate documentation. The ability to work independently while managing logistics across various projects is essential. Collaborating with brokers and utilizing ERP systems will help optimize shipment tracking and reporting.
Key Responsibilities:
• Plan and oversee shipments according to project timelines
• Address and resolve compliance discrepancies
• Work with customs brokers for HTS classification
• Prepare bills of lading and certificates for shipments
• Generate weekly shipment status reports for stakeholders
Requirements:
• Minimum four years in a logistics role under CUSMA
• Bachelor's degree in Supply Chain or related field
• Proven project management skills in logistics
• Familiarity with Pro Core is an advantage
• Spanish language skills considered beneficial
Utilize your logistical acumen to ensure compliance and efficiency in North American shipments.
